Nature in Valencia

Don’t Miss:

  • Turia Gardens – a sunken riverbed turned into a 9km-long park

  • Albufera Natural Park – boat rides, birdwatching, and rice paddies

  • Jardín Botánico – a quiet oasis near the Old Town

  • El Saler Beach & Dunes – wild, quiet, and photogenic
